National Institute of Immunology

Courses offered: Ph.D. Programme for the Academic Year 2009-2010

National Institute of Immunology (NII) is an autonomous institution under Department of Biotechnology, Government of India. NII is committed to advanced research in 1) Genetics & Cell Signaling, 2) Immunity & Infection, 3) Molecular & Cellular Biology, 4) Reproduction & Development and 5) Structural & Computational Biology.




Eligibility: M.Sc. or equivalent in any branch of science, or M.Tech. or MBBS or M.V.Sc. or M.Pharm. or equivalent qualification recognized by Jawaharlal Nehru University (JNU), New Delhi, along with first division (60% aggregate) or an equivalent grade in all major examinations from Senior Secondary Certificate (10+2) onwards.

University of Delhi

Courses offered: Applications are Invited for admission to the XVth batch of the following two full time two year (four semester) professional programmes, beginning in July, 2009:

(1) Master of International Business (MIB)
(2) Master of Human Resource and Organizational Development (MHROD)
Eligibility: Bachelor’s Degree in any discipline from the University of Delhi or any other University recognized as equivalent thereto, with at least 50 percent marks in aggregate. Relaxation of 5% marks for SC/ST/CW/PH candidates.

Candidates, appearing in the final year degree examination may also apply. Reservation of seats for SC/ST/CW/PH/OBC and foreign candidates are admissible as per the University rules.
